课程直播知识付费平台微信小程序模式软件开发
- 供应商
- 广联网络(广东)有限公司
- 认证
- 联系电话
- 19576557572
- 手机号
- 19576557572
- 经理
- 潘经理
- 所在地
- 广州市天河区吉邦科技园
- 更新时间
- 2026-04-16 21:00
知识付费与直播融合
平台以直播为核心场景,支持讲师实时授课、弹幕互动、问答答疑,同时提供录播回放功能,满足用户碎片化学习需求。例如,用户可随时观看错过的直播课程,并通过弹幕与讲师或其他学员交流。
分销裂变机制
用户通过分享课程链接或邀请码成为分销员,好友消费后分销员可获得佣金。支持多级分销(如一级分销5%、二级分销3%),激励用户主动推广。例如,用户A邀请好友B购买课程,A获得5%佣金;B再邀请好友C购买,A额外获得3%佣金。
会员体系与增值服务
设置不同等级的会员(如普通会员、银卡会员、金卡会员),提供差异化权益。例如:
普通会员:免费观看部分公开课。
银卡会员:享受课程折扣、专属问答权限。
金卡会员:优先参与线下活动、获得讲师一对一指导。
用户端功能
课程展示与搜索:按学科、领域分类展示课程,支持关键词搜索。例如,用户可搜索“Python编程”快速定位相关课程。
在线学习与互动:支持直播观看、弹幕互动、问答提交、作业上传。例如,用户在直播中通过弹幕提问,讲师实时解答。
分销中心:生成专属推广链接或二维码,查看分销收益明细。例如,用户可分享课程链接至朋友圈,好友通过链接购买后,用户获得佣金。
个人中心:管理个人信息、购买记录、学习进度、收藏课程。例如,用户可查看已购买的课程列表,继续未完成的学习。
讲师端功能

课程管理:上传课程内容、设置课程价格、发布直播计划。例如,讲师可上传提前录制的视频课程,或设置下周的直播时间。
直播授课:通过小程序进行直播,支持屏幕共享、白板演示、文件上传。例如,讲师在直播中共享PPT,并通过白板标注重点。
学员管理:查看学员名单、学习进度、问答记录。例如,讲师可查看学员的作业提交情况,针对性指导。
收益提现:查看课程销售数据,申请佣金提现至微信零钱。例如,讲师每月可提现上月课程销售佣金。
平台管理端功能
课程审核:审核讲师上传的课程内容,确保符合平台规范。例如,审核课程是否涉及违规内容或虚假宣传。
用户管理:监控用户行为,处理违规账号(如恶意shuadan、发布广告)。例如,对频繁发布广告的用户进行封号处理。
数据分析:统计课程销量、用户活跃度、分销效果,生成可视化报表。例如,通过数据分析发现某类课程销量较高,可加大推广力度。
营销工具:配置满减、折扣、拼团等营销活动,提升课程销量。例如,设置“三人拼团享8折”活动,吸引用户邀请好友购买。
前端开发
框架选择:使用微信小程序原生框架或跨平台框架(如Taro、uni-app),提升开发效率。例如,Taro支持使用React语法开发,一套代码可编译至微信、抖音、支付宝等多平台。
UI设计:采用简洁明了的界面风格,突出课程内容和互动功能。例如,首页展示热门课程和直播预告,课程详情页提供详细介绍和用户评价。
性能优化:通过图片压缩(WebP格式)、代码分割、CDN加速等手段提升加载速度。例如,将课程封面图片压缩至100KB以内,减少用户等待时间。
后端开发
技术栈:使用Node.js或PythonFlask搭建后端服务,结合MySQL或MongoDB存储数据。例如,Node.js适合处理高并发请求,MySQL适合存储结构化数据(如用户信息、课程信息)。
直播技术:集成腾讯云直播或阿里云直播服务,确保直播流畅性和稳定性。例如,腾讯云直播支持低延迟(<1秒)、抗丢包(30%丢包率下仍可正常观看)。
安全机制:实现HTTPS加密传输、数据备份、防火墙规则,防止SQL注入和XSS攻击。例如,对用户密码进行加密存储,防止泄露。
第三方服务集成
支付系统:集成微信支付,支持课程购买、佣金提现等资金流转。例如,用户购买课程后,资金直接进入平台账户,讲师可申请提现至微信零钱。
短信通知:集成阿里云短信服务,发送课程更新、活动提醒等通知。例如,在直播开始前10分钟向用户发送提醒短信。
数据分析:集成百度统计或友盟,监控用户行为、课程销量等数据。例如,通过数据分析发现用户活跃高峰时段,优化直播时间安排。
课程销售收入
用户付费购买课程,平台与讲师按比例分成(如平台抽成30%,讲师获得70%)。例如,一门售价100元的课程,平台获得30元,讲师获得70元。
分销佣金
用户通过分销课程获得佣金,平台从分销收益中抽取一定比例(如10%)。例如,用户A分销课程获得50元佣金,平台抽取5元,用户A实际获得45元。
会员订阅费
用户购买会员服务(如月卡、年卡),平台获得订阅收入。例如,月卡售价20元,年卡售价200元,平台可获得稳定现金流。
广告收入
在平台展示相关教育机构或企业的广告,按点击或展示次数收费。例如,在课程详情页展示广告,每次点击收费0.5元。